De Balkan is een land van kruispunten, waar rivieren door bergen snijden, forten eeuwenoude valleien bewaken en culturen elkaar al eeuwenlang ontmoeten. Hier leeft de erfenis van rijken niet alleen voort in stenen bruggen en geplaveide bazaars, maar ook in de manier waarop religies en tradities nog steeds naast elkaar staan. In steden als Sarajevo en Prizren delen moskeeën, kerken en synagogen dezelfde skyline, een levend bewijs van tolerantie en veerkracht.


In twaalf dagen door acht landen volg je dit rijke mozaïek. Begin in Belgrado, levendig aan de oevers van de Donau; wandel door de gelaagde geschiedenis van Sarajevo; en pauzeer in Mostar onder de elegante Ottomaanse brug. Ervaar de sereniteit van Blagaj's tekke aan de rivier en volg dan de Adriatische Zee naar Dubrovnik, Kotor en Budva, waar middeleeuwse muren boven glinsterende baaien uitsteken. Even verderop ontdek je de glinsterende schoonheid van het meer van Shkodër, een van de rijkste ecosystemen van Europa, voordat je verder gaat naar het culturele hart van Albanië in Shkodër en het kleurrijke Tirana. In Kosovo betovert Prizren met zijn mix van moskeeën, kerken en Ottomaanse bruggen; in Noord-Macedonië biedt Skopje een levendige mix van verleden en heden. Uiteindelijk kom je aan in Sofia, met een laatste hoogtepunt in het prachtige Rilaklooster in Bulgarije - een meesterwerk van geloof en kunst hoog in de bergen.


Deze reis biedt meer dan alleen sightseeing; het is een verkenning van de verhalen, smaken en tradities die de ziel van de regio bepalen. Of je nu wordt aangetrokken door de natuurlijke schoonheid, culturele diversiteit of de echo's van de geschiedenis, de Balkan zal je inspireren en betoveren. Hoewel de Balkan vaak wordt geassocieerd met de conflicten aan het eind van de 20e eeuw, biedt het vandaag de dag een unieke en verrijkende ervaring, waardoor het een van de meest intrigerende bestemmingen is om te verkennen.

Dagen 2

Van Belgrado naar Sarajevo, Bosnië & Herzegovina - Hart van Bosnië

This morning, travel west across Serbia and into Bosnia and Herzegovina—a journey through rolling landscapes and river valleys that once connected the heartlands of Yugoslavia. By afternoon, you will arrive in Sarajevo, a city often called the “Jerusalem of Europe” for its extraordinary mix of cultures and faiths.

­ 

On a guided city tour, explore the cobblestone streets of Baščaršija, the Ottoman-era bazaar alive with cafés, mosques, and craft shops. Visit the Gazi Husrev-beg Mosque and the Latin Bridge, where the assassination of Archduke Franz Ferdinand ignited World War I. Learn about Sarajevo’s more recent history as you pass sites from the 1990s siege, a powerful reminder of the city’s resilience.

­ 

The evening is yours to soak up the atmosphere—whether wandering the lantern-lit alleys of the Old Town or enjoying the lively riverside cafés. Overnight in Sarajevo.

Dagen 3

Sarajevo bij vrije tijd - Verhalen over veerkracht

Spend a full day in Sarajevo, with time to explore at your own pace or join an optional guided excursion that sheds light on the city’s turbulent recent history.


Take the cable car up Trebević Mountain, once the site of the 1984 Winter Olympics, and walk along the abandoned bobsleigh track, now overgrown with graffiti and nature. Visit the Sarajevo Tunnel of Life, a vital lifeline for the city during the siege of the 1990s, where you can step into the underground passage that helped sustain its people. For those seeking deeper understanding, an excursion to Srebrenica offers a poignant insight into one of the darkest chapters of the Bosnian War.


The evening is free to continue exploring Sarajevo’s cafés and cultural life, or simply to reflect on the powerful stories the city has to tell. Overnight in Sarajevo.

Dagen 4

Bruggen en stenen erfenissen - Sarajevo naar Trebinje via Mostar, Blagaj & Stolac

Leave Sarajevo behind as you head south into the rugged mountains of Bosnia and Herzegovina. Your first stop is Tito’s Bunker (ARK D-0), a vast Cold War hideaway buried deep beneath the hills. Walking through its silent corridors, preserved rooms, and command centers offers a striking glimpse into Yugoslavia’s secretive past—an underground world engineered to survive the unthinkable.


Continue onward to Mostar, where the landscapes open into the warm valleys of Herzegovina. Here, the elegant silhouette of Stari Most arches over the emerald Neretva River, a UNESCO-listed symbol of resilience and connection. Stroll through the Old Bazaar, where artisans, stone houses, and the scent of Turkish coffee evoke centuries of shared traditions and cultural crossroads.


In the afternoon, cross into Croatia and journey toward the Adriatic coast. As Dubrovnik’s mighty walls appear above the sparkling blue sea, settle into the city that has captivated travelers for generations.

Dagen 7

Van Shkodër tot Tirana - Verhalen over pleinen en verborgen geschiedenissen

The morning takes you south from Shkodër to Tirana, Albania’s dynamic capital. Upon arrival,

begin a guided city tour that reveals the contrasting layers of Tirana’s history and modern life.

At the heart of the city lies Skanderbeg Square, framed by Ottoman, Italian, and communist-era

architecture. Visit the Et’hem Bey Mosque, a rare architectural treasure whose delicate frescoes survived Albania’s atheist period, then continue to the National History Museum, which traces the nation’s long and complex past. The tour also leads into the Blloku district—once an exclusive enclave for the political elite and now one of the city’s most vibrant neighborhoods, filled with cafés, boutiques, and bold street art. 


As you stroll along Tirana’s boulevards, you will witness a city reinventing itself with color, creativity, and youthful energy. The evening is yours to explore Tirana at your own pace.

Dagen 8

Van Tirana naar Prizren, Kosovo - Kruispunt van culturen in het Sharr-gebergte

Today's journey takes you northeast from Tirana toward Kosovo, with the scenery gradually shifting from Albania’s open plains to the rising foothills of the Accursed Mountains. After crossing the border, you arrive in Gjakova, a town renowned for its deep-rooted traditions and home to one of the oldest bazaars in Kosovo. 


On a guided city tour, stroll through the historic Çarshia e Madhe, where wooden façades, artisan workshops, and centuries-old mosques showcase a vibrant blend of Ottoman heritage and local craftsmanship. Continue onward to the Monastery of Visoki Dečani, set in a quiet valley beneath forested slopes. This UNESCO-listed medieval complex is admired for its elegant architecture and extraordinary frescoes—considered among the greatest artistic achievements of the Serbian Middle Ages.


In the afternoon, travel to Prizren, one of the Balkan's; most picturesque and culturally diverse cities. Settle into your hotel and enjoy the rest of the day at your leisure. Whether you choose to stroll along the riverside promenades, relax in the old town’s cafés, or soak in the evening atmosphere beneath the Sharr Mountains, Prizren welcomes you with warmth and charm.

Dagen 11

Van Skopje naar Sofia - Over het Rilagebergte naar het hart van Bulgarije

The day begins with a journey from Skopje into Bulgaria, following a scenic route through the mountainous landscapes of the Balkans. Your path leads to the magnificent Rila Monastery, the spiritual heart of Bulgaria and a UNESCO World Heritage Site. Founded in the 10th century, this remarkable complex is nestled high in the Rila Mountains, embraced by dense forests and towering peaks. Within its stone walls, explore richly painted frescoes, finely carved wooden details, and striking architecture that has long symbolized Bulgarian culture and faith.


In the afternoon, continue toward Sofia, Bulgaria’s vibrant capital. Arrive in the evening and settle into your hotel, with free time to relax or take a leisurely first stroll through the city.

Dagen 12

Sofia - Wandelen door de lagen van de geschiedenis

Begin the day with a walking tour of Sofia, a city where the past and present intertwine at every corner. Admire the golden domes of the Alexander Nevsky Cathedral, one of the largest Orthodox churches in the world, and step back in time at the Rotunda of St. George, a red-brick Roman church that has stood for more than sixteen centuries. Wander through the Serdica archaeological complex, where ancient Roman streets and early Christian ruins reveal Sofia’s deep roots, and take in the mix of Ottoman mosques, Orthodox churches, and elegant 19th-century boulevards that define the city’s unique character. After some time to enjoy a leisurely lunch or a final stroll along Vitosha Boulevard, the tour comes to a close.
